Best Ouachita Parish Public Middle Schools (2025-26)

For the 2025-26 school year, there are 18 public middle schools serving 10,303 students in Ouachita Parish, LA.
The top ranked public middle schools in Ouachita Parish, LA are West Ridge Middle School, Pinecrest Elementary/middle School and West Monroe High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Ouachita Parish, LA public middle schools have an average math proficiency score of 30% (versus the Louisiana public middle school average of 31%), and reading proficiency score of 44% (versus the 42% statewide average). Middle schools in Ouachita Parish have an average ranking of 6/10, which is in the top 50% of Louisiana public middle schools.
Minority enrollment is 53% of the student body (majority Black), which is less than the Louisiana public middle school average of 60% (majority Black).
